Microscope XY Automatic Stage 【Improvement Case: Reducing the Effort of Repetitive Tasks】

【Issues】 When saving images of the entire workpiece, it was necessary to repeatedly perform "save image → move to adjacent view area → save image → ..." which was time-consuming and labor-intensive. 【Improvement Proposal】 By linking a CCD camera that saves images with an XY stage through a capture trigger signal, images of the entire workpiece can be automatically acquired. An I/O control program for image acquisition can also be easily created. This will free us from labor-intensive tasks and improve productivity. (The CCD camera will need to have an image saving function.)

XY Automatic Stage for Microscopes 【Improvement Case: Upgrading Existing Microscopes】

I want to create an appearance inspection system using the current microscope.

**[Needs]** Currently, we are using a microscope for visual inspection of appearance, but we want to build a system to improve the working environment of operators and inspection efficiency. **[Improvement Example]** The mapping software TeleMatri can manage the position of the stage and the input of pass/fail judgment results on the map, which can improve inspection efficiency. We can also provide only the controller (including software), allowing for combinations with XY stages from other manufacturers or custom-made ones. This increases the flexibility of system design and reduces the effort required for software development.

Microscope XY Automatic Stage 【Improvement Case: Observation of Large Workpieces】

I want to observe a large work with a microscope.

【Issues】 The standard stage that comes with the microscope is too small, making it impossible to observe large workpieces. We were wasting time cutting the workpieces down to size or preparing them for observation. 【Improvement Example】 We have prepared a gantry-style XY stage (with a travel range of 200mm). By fixing the microscope on the X-axis and setting the workpiece on the Y-axis, you can observe the entire workpiece. Please consult us regarding the stage's travel range.

Microscope XY Automatic Stage 【Improvement Case: Parts Printing】

I want to mark the parts arranged on the pallet using a marker or printer.

**[Needs]** We are developing a program to link the marker printer and the XY stage using a sequencer, but due to the small-batch production of various types, we frequently have to change the program when the types of parts change. **[Improvement Example]** We link the marker printer and the XY stage to mark each part. We can easily create I/O control programs for the marker printer's marking start output and end input. Even if the inspection target changes, we can respond immediately by simply changing the map shape.

Microscope XY Automatic Stage 【Case Study: Integration with Measuring Instruments】

I want to link various measuring devices with an XY stage to perform measurements of the entire workpiece.

**[Needs]** I want to obtain data for the entire workpiece using measuring instruments such as spectrometers, film thickness gauges, contact angle meters, and laser displacement meters. **[Improvement Example]** By linking various measuring instruments with an XY stage, automatic measurement of the entire workpiece will be performed. It is also easy to create I/O control programs for the measurement start output and end input of the measuring instruments. Even if the measurement target or measurement pitch changes, it can be quickly accommodated by simply changing the map shape. (The function for acquiring and saving measurement data will be required on the measuring instrument side.)

Microscope XY Automatic Stage 【Improvement Case: Losing Track of Inspection Areas】

I can't tell which element I'm looking at under the microscope right now...

【Issues】 When inspecting elements such as wafers and electronic components arranged in an orderly manner under a microscope, it is often the case that even if a defective area is found, it becomes unclear which element it is. 【Improvement Example】 The mapping software TeleMatri allows for the management of the stage's position on the map, eliminating the possibility of making mistakes about the current inspection location. By color-marking defective areas on the map and later outputting a report, the results can be accurately recorded, thereby improving work efficiency.

XY Automatic Stage for Microscopes 【Improvement Case: Integration with Image Processing Equipment】

I want to inspect the parts arranged on the pallet for quality judgment using an image processing device.

【Background】 We were conducting inspections by programming the image processing device with a sequencer. Due to the production of various small quantities, we frequently had to change the program. 【Improvement Example】 We linked the image processing device with the XY stage to color mark defective areas on the map. It is also easy to create I/O control programs for the processing start output and pass/fail judgment input of the image processing device. Even if the inspection target changes, we can respond immediately by simply changing the map shape.
